Vito, Robert de was born on July 19, 1935 in Portsmouth, New Hampshire, United States.

AB, Harvard University, 1957; Doctor of Medicine, Loyola University, Chicago, 1961.
Intern, St. Elizabeth Hospital, Boston, 1961-1962;
resident, Illinois State Psychiatric Institute, Chicago, 1962-1965;
private practice psychiatry, Maywood, Illinois, since 1967. Director junior clerkship in psychiatry Stritch School Medicine, Loyola University, Chicago, 1967-1969, clinical professor psychiatry, 1977-1980, professor, department chairman, since 1980. Lecturer speakers burs.
Pfizer laboratories, since 1972, Squibb Pharmaceuticals, 1975,Lederle laboratories, since 1976, Merrill Pharmaceuticals, since 1979. Consultant inpatient alcoholism treatment programs Chicago Alcoholic Treatment Center, 1967-1969, Hines Hospital, 1967-1972. Organizer International Symposium on Schizophrenia, Chicago, 1977.
With United States Air Force, 1965-1967. Fellow American Psychiatric Association (certified administrative psychiatrist). Member Ill.Psychiat. Association (editor newspaper 1970-1972, chairman constitution revision committee 1972-1974, treasurer 1974-1978, chairman education committee 1976-1977, president-elect 1980-1981, president 1981-1982), American Medical Association., Illinois Medical Society, Chicago Medical Society, National Association Mental Health Program Dirs.
(board directors 1978-1979, vice president 1979-1980, American Association chairman departments psychiatry since 1980), Alpha Omega Alpha (Faculty Initiate award Epsilon chapter 1973).
Son of Alexander and Ethel (Barnett) deV. Married Joan Jenette Pratte, May 23, 1964. 1 child, Stefani.
